
Madeline Argy
Madeline Argy, also known as Madeline Felicity Argy, is an English influencer and TikTok star known for candid storytimes and conversational online content. She gained a large following through TikTok before expanding into YouTube and podcasting. She is the host of Pretty Lonesome with Madeline Argy.
Early life
Madeline Felicity Argy was born in Haywards Heath, West Sussex, and grew up there with her mother, Michaelina “Mikey” Argy, and her older sister, Jessica Argy. Michaelina is a thalidomide survivor and activist who received an MBE for her work supporting survivors and pursuing accountability from the German government.
Argy attended Sackville School in East Grinstead and later studied forensic linguistics at the University of Kent. She graduated in 2022. She has discussed experiencing anxiety and depression during her education, including a period of homeschooling, and has spoken publicly about therapy.
TikTok and YouTube career
Argy created her TikTok account in March 2021, during the COVID-19 pandemic and her final year at university. She initially posted lip-sync and other short-form videos before becoming known for storytimes and candid conversations. A video recounting a worm found inside her sister’s leg went viral after she posted it in July 2022, and it had received more than 28 million views by 2024.
After graduating, Argy signed with United Talent Agency. She launched a YouTube channel in 2022, where she posted longer videos about self-help and personal experiences, often speaking from inside her 1996 Vauxhall Astra. Her storytelling style helped her build an audience across TikTok, YouTube and Instagram.
Pretty Lonesome podcast
Argy began hosting Pretty Lonesome with Madeline Argy through Alex Cooper’s Unwell Network in 2023. The podcast extends the conversational style of her social-media work into longer discussions about loneliness, relationships, mental health and everyday experiences.
The first episode premiered on Spotify and Argy’s YouTube channel in October 2023. Her partnership with Cooper’s network marked a move beyond short-form TikTok content and established her as a podcast host as well as a social-media creator.
Public image
Argy’s online identity is built around direct, personal storytelling delivered in a relaxed and conversational style. Her videos frequently combine humor with emotional openness, giving her content the feel of an informal conversation rather than a highly scripted presentation.
Writers have characterized her as an “internet it girl” and highlighted her candid, oversharing approach on TikTok and YouTube. In 2025, she was included in Time magazine’s inaugural TIME100 Creators list in the Entertainers category for her digital storytelling and Pretty Lonesome podcast.
Central Cee relationship
Argy’s relationship with British rapper Central Cee became a significant part of her public profile. The pair’s relationship began in 2022, and Argy confirmed they were dating in a TikTok video with him in September of that year. Central Cee’s 2022 single “Doja” also referenced their relationship.
Argy discussed the breakup during a September 2023 episode of Call Her Daddy. Their relationship was subsequently described as on-again, off-again and continued to attract attention alongside her social-media career.
